Technetium-99m stannous pyrophosphate myocardial scintigrams in pericardial disease.

H G Olson, K P Lyons, W S Aronow, J Kuperus, J R Orlando, H J Waters.   

Abstract

Technetium-99m stannous pyrophosphate (99mTc-PYP) myocardial scintigrams were obtained in 35 acute pericarditis and in three chronic constrictive pericarditis patients. Thirteen of 35 acute pericarditis patients (37%) and one of three chronic constrictive pericarditis patients (33%) had abnormal scintigrams (a diffuse pattern in eight patients and a regional pattern in six patients). Of the 17 acute pericarditis patients with classic ST-segment changes of acute pericarditis, 10 (56%) had abnormal scintigrams compared to three of 17 patients (18%) without these ECG changes (P less than 0.02). These data indicate that pericardial disease may cause an abnormal scintigram. Therefore, one must rule out pericardial disease before concluding that a positive scintigram is due to acute myocardial infarction.
